Main effects
The analysis of variance only showed significant differences between different types of rumble strips (main effects) for “Time gap since last lane departure”. The result showed that the time gaps between lane departures were shortest for the Finnish rumble strip (333.31 s) and longest for the Swedish rumble strip (791.60 s).
If observations for “time gap” to the first lane departure (hit of rumble strip) were excluded, the result still showed differences between different types of rumble strips.
Interactions
For the dependent variable describing the time gap between lane departures, there were significant interactions between placement and type of design of rumble strip.

The analysis of variance did not show significant differences between different types of rumble strip (main effects) for any of the dependent variables.
Interactions
There were no significant interactions.
Six subjects experienced road departures to the right. These occurred on all types of design except on the Swedish rumble strip. The departure in centimetres is shown in Table 18.

4.2.2 Drivers’ preferences
The placement that the subject preferred was used during the test of the 4 different types of rumble strip. The drivers was instructed to choose the rumble strip that they thought were most effective in making a sleepy driver aware that he/she was about to drive out of the lane. After the instruction they were shown the four different types of rumble strip (see Figure 15).

The subjects were also asked if they thought that some of the rumble strips would scare a sleepy driver. The majority (23 subjects) said “No” and 17 answered “Yes”. These 17 subjects were asked to name the rumble strip/s that they thought could make a driver scared. Among those who only mentioned one design the Swedish was the most
common (6 subjects). 2 mentioned Finnish and one mentioned Pennsylvania. 7 subjects gave multiple responses. Of these, 3 said “Swedish and Pennsylvania”, one said
“Swedish, Pennsylvania and Målilla” and 3 said “All” rumble strips. One out of 17 drivers did not respond to the question.
After the drivers had been introduced to the idea that the rumble strip actually could scare a driver they were asked to rate the four different designs beginning with 1 for the one which contributed most to making a sleepy driver aware of the situation in a safe way (see Table 19).

Still the most preferable rumble strip was the Swedish; second was Pennsylvania; third Målilla; and finally the Finnish.
The subjects were asked if some of the designs of rumble strip would not influence a sleepy driver at all. The majority of the subjects (23 subjects – 58%) answered “No”. 14 (35%) chose the Finnish rumble strip. 2 chose Målilla and 1 chose both Målilla and the Finnish rumble strip.
